Application of plant extract based ayurvedic medicines with feed to the silk worm Bombyx mori L. nistari race to assess its effect on cocoon production

The effect of 2 plant extract-based ayurvedic medicines, i.e. 'amlaki rasayan' and 'dasamularista' and leaf extract of tulsi (Ocimum sanctum [Ocimum tenuiflorum]) application with feed were investigated on growth, development and cocoon production of mulberry silkworm, B. mori Nistari variety. Experiment I was done with supplementation of 'amlaki rasayan' as spray-dried on mulberry leaves feed to silkworm. It was found that larval weight, cocoon weight, shell weight, shell ratio and fecundity per female and hatching percentage increased in commercial concentration of 100% solution. But when these medicines were diluted to 10 and 50% with distilled water, cocoon weight, shell weight, shell ratio decreased. Experiment II conducted with 'dasamularista' medicine supplementation showed larval weight, cocoon weight, shell weight, increased in commercial concentration and at lower concentration of 10 and 50% dilution; larval duration decreased and fecundity per female varied, but pupation and hatching percentage increased. Experiment III conducted with leaf extract of tulsi in 90% alcohol with feed in spray-dried condition showed that all the larvae were dead within 5 days. It had repellant action on the silkworm, which caused death due to fasting. Thus, it cannot be recommended as food supplement. However, 'amlaki rasayan' and 'dasamularista' can be recommended for better cocoon production in commercial or dilute solution as food supplement to silkworm.
